Output 62fb66a4561b623f12ec5840cab2852e1da843d39e50d12fd5de35c16a66be42:4

value
7605217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d5d5bbe1a1ca95358fda82ec60a8407f8d158dc OP_EQUALVERIFY OP_CHECKSIG
address
1FM4vmhKS5p6iJFkCd3Qks5gwB3kjRoK2w
transaction
62fb66a4561b623f12ec5840cab2852e1da843d39e50d12fd5de35c16a66be42
spent
true